Section 3.16.102.8 - "GALLON" DEFINED-REPORTING ELECTION

Universal Citation: 3 NM Admin Code 3.16.102.8

Current through Register Vol. 35, No. 6, March 26, 2024

A. For the purposes of Parts 100 through 199, Chapter 3.16 NMAC, "gallon" means, at the election of a supplier or dealer selling liquid special fuels, either a standard United States gallon liquid measure (approximately 3.785 liters) or that same quantity adjusted to a temperature of sixty degrees fahrenheit.

B. For the purposes of Parts 100 through 199, Chapter 3.16 NMAC for a supplier or dealer selling non-liquid special fuels, "gallon" is the equivalent of one-hundred and fourteen (114) cubic feet.

C. The election of the definition of "gallon" to be used for reporting purposes is made with the filing of the initial return required under Section 7-16A-9 NMSA 1978 and must be used for a minimum of one calendar year. The election may not be changed without the prior written consent of the secretary.
